I am looking to buy (online of course) some 2" x 2" 1/4" A500 steel to be used as a hitch I am building.How close is the A500 2"x2" to actually "hitch receiver tube"?I will be sliding this A500 into a female hitch receiver.Please let me know.thanks.
Reply:will work fine. Most commercial hitches are 3/16" wall (.18"). It's the Female side that causes trouble with receivers. The seam on most tube is in the middle of one side. with receiver tubing it's in the corner.I should point out that building your own hitch is not the best idea. to much liability in it, and if something happens your home owners/car insurance isn't going to cover you. Not knowing your welding skill or you equipment we can't tell weather or not this is even something that should be considered by you.
